Q: Is 222,023,018 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 222,023,018 is a composite number.

Why is 222,023,018 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 222,023,018 can be evenly divided by 1 2 7 14 19 38 43 47 49 59 86 94 98 118 133 266 301 329 413 602 658 817 826 893 931 1,121 1,634 1,786 1,862 2,021 2,107 2,242 2,303 2,537 2,773 2,891 4,042 4,214 4,606 5,074 5,546 5,719 5,782 6,251 7,847 11,438 12,502 14,147 15,694 17,759 19,411 28,294 35,518 38,399 38,822 40,033 43,757 48,203 52,687 54,929 76,798 80,066 87,514 96,406 99,029 105,374 109,858 119,239 124,313 135,877 198,058 238,478 248,626 268,793 271,754 337,421 368,809 537,586 674,842 737,618 834,673 1,669,346 1,881,551 2,265,541 2,361,947 2,581,663 3,763,102 4,531,082 4,723,894 5,163,326 5,842,711 11,685,422 15,858,787 31,717,574 111,011,509 and 222,023,018, with no remainder.

Since 222,023,018 cannot be divided by just 1 and 222,023,018, it is a composite number.
